Not Much Defense Needed

People got to make use of Fort Alcatraz when the Civil War in the United States was happening. Sources say that there were about 350 men stationed on the island. Unfortunately, they were not so productive then since no one made attempts to take over the fort.

The Confederate army had a plot planned, but they never pushed through with it. There were only three men who faced arrest in 1863 in an attempt to attack the fort, but they had an unserved sentence of about ten years. It’s because the late Abraham Lincoln gave all of them a pardon after the war.
